Internal Memo — Warranty Cost Overrun

To: Heads of Department

Warranty claims on the Corvex 9 line are running 34% over forecast, driven by the seal assembly sourced from the Hallbrook facility. Total overrun stands at roughly 1.2M. Engineering has a fix validated; retrofit begins next month. Until then, hold promotional pricing on Corvex 9 and route escalations through Ms. Tarrant's team. Budget implications land in Q3. How this shapes our plans is set out in the note below.

internal memo for tageg-tafop: The western region missed its Soreth quota by 6.8 percent last quarter. Fenvanax Freight plans to lower the Julix list price by 53.5 percent in November. The board signed off on a budget of $287.6 million for Project Eliath. The renewal with Novvanix Holdings closes at $241.6 million a year, 35.4 percent below the last contract.

## Prefetcher Endpoint

The TilePilot prefetcher accepts a bounding box and zoom range, then warms the tile cache ahead of user panning. Plugins call `POST /prefetch` with at most 500 tiles per request; larger batches return 413. Responses include a job handle for polling status via `GET /prefetch/{handle}`. Rate limit is 20 requests per minute per plugin. All calls authenticate against the internal TileVault service using the key shown below.

API key for bageg-kajef: vxb2-ss

Subject: Handover — Fabrikit on-call

Hey! Quick handover notes. Fabrikit (our test-data factory lib) had a flaky seed generator this week — if builds fail on the Norwick suite, just bump the seed cache and rerun. Docs live on the Lantermill wiki under "Fabrikit basics," which new folks should skim first. Nothing else burning. If anything weird pops up overnight, ping the library owner directly.

billing contact of bafog-bawip = fraael@lumicworks.corp

### Donation-receipt mailer (Givenly)

Receipts send nightly at 02:00 from the Givenly mailer. Support can re-trigger a single receipt from the admin panel; never re-run the full batch. Failed sends land in the retry queue and clear within an hour. Escalate duplicates to the platform team. Outbound receipt PDFs are signed so donors can verify authenticity; the signing key is below.

deploy key for kagup-bawig: bky9_ZMq28eTw9